Netflix recently signed a deal with Ubisoft to produce a live-action Assassin's Creed series for the streaming service.

Netflix also has plans for two other potential series involving the Assassin's Creed brand with both being animated series.

Quote:

Originally Posted by Destuctoid
Streaming service Netflix has entered into a collaboration with publisher Ubisoft to produce several media projects related to the latter's long-running adventure franchise, Assassin's Creed.

The first of these projects is expected to be a live-action series, set to premiere on the streaming service at some point in the future. While there are no plot details to speak of, Netflix promises Assassin's Creed will be an "epic, genre-bending adventure," and has begun its search for a showrunner and other production crew members ...

The live-action series is one of a number of projects that Netflix has on the books. The press release also hints at the possibilities of future "animated" and "anime" adventures set within the time-hopping franchise. Whether a live-action Assassin's Creed series receives the same level of global adoration as Netflix's The Witcher remains to be seen.

* According to Ubisoft's recent investor's meeting, Far Cry 6 has been delayed from its planned February 18, 2021 release to now a fiscal year 2021-2022 release window which means as late as a March 2022 date. Also being delayed into that time frame is Rainbow Six Quarantine. Official reason due to work issues related to the on-going coronavirus pandemic.

* According to a report from Bloomberg, development on Halo Infinite hit another snag recently as the game's lead director dropped out of the project and might also be leaving 343 Industries for a new job within Microsoft.
Quote:

Originally Posted by Destructoid
Another big one happened recently. Bloomberg reports that 343 partner studio head Chris Lee is no longer working on Halo Infinite. Lee says "I have stepped back from Infinite and I am looking at future opportunities." According to Lee's public LinkedIn profile, he has been at 343 for 12 years and at Microsoft Game Studios for 5 years prior to his time working on Halo.

Although Lee will remain with Microsoft, it's unclear whether he's leaving 343 Industries. He's being shuffled around to some extent, but that could mean he's remaining with the studio but no longer influencing Halo Infinite. It could also mean that he's moving elsewhere within Microsoft's game division, as he's probably a prime candidate to help lead one of the many new development teams under Xbox's banner.

For those interested in the PC version of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War, Activision broke down the hard drive space needed for certain aspects and modes of the game.

Multiplayer alone requires at least 50GB of free space at launch with more expected for future updates. All modes with regular graphics will require at least 175GB of free space and 250GB in free space for top tier graphics option at launch.

Quote:

Originally Posted by Destuctoid
Activision shared the PC requirements for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War today, and – no surprise here after the way Modern Warfare ballooned – the game needs 50GB for multiplayer alone "at launch."

If you're installing "all game modes," Cold War will need 175GB, and if you're going extreme with top-of-the-line Ultra RTX specs with a GeForce RTX 3080, you're looking at a 250GB storage requirement.

* For those interested in the Xbox Series S model, almost a third of the console's HDD space will be unusable due to O.S. reasons. Out of around 512GB in total space, only 364GB can actually be used for game related stuff. For some comparison, the install size for this year's Call of Duty Black Ops Cold War game at launch will be around 136GB just for its campaign and zombies modes.

* Sega's parent company Sega Sammy Holdings recently announced that they have sold off around 85.1% of their entertainment business to GENDA with their gaming division except for Sega's arcade business unaffected by this sale.
Quote:

Originally Posted by Destuctoid
According to an official statement, Sega Sammy plans on transferring most of their physical business to GENDA, which will help that department remain solvent. Naturally, savvy businessmen have their sights on low-cost investments that could grow exponentially in a post-pandemic world: whenever that may be.

Again, what does this have to do with games?! Well, the pachislot industry is certainly gaming, or gaming-adjacent, but this deal impacts Sega as a whole. Although their physical entertainment industry is the only space impacted here, it could help ensure that Sega Sammy doesn't have to make any cuts for existing studios. The future is uncertain, but it seems like Sega Sammy had no real choice here other than to find a buyer.

The corporation even explains it in their own words, noting that the "utilization of facilities has declined remarkably, and a significant loss was recorded at 1Q of the fiscal year ending March 2021."

* For those interested in either the PS5 or Xbox Series X or even both, the PS5 has around 667.2GB of usable space of out its 825GB SSD hard drive while the Series X has around 802GB of usable space out of its 1TB SSD hard drive. Another 10.98GB in free space is possible for the PS5 if you delete the pre-inetalled Astro's Playroom game that comes with every PS5.

Xbox boss Phil Spencer currently denying reports of Microsoft planning to purchase a Japanese studio soon to beef up their Xbox Games Studios brand and market presence in Japan.

Quote:

Originally Posted by Destructoid
Xbox vice-president of gaming, Phil Spencer, has suggested that there is no truth to the recent reports that Xbox is in the market to purchase a Japanese development studio. In a recent interview with GameSpot, Spencer noted that while the company is looking to expand its relationships with a wider variety of game developers, an outright purchase is not on the cards.

"We're usually not out there... I say I don't think so, I mean, I'm not in every meeting that every team has. I'll say not from me," said Spencer. "Most of the opportunities that we've had to date have been for a long-lasting relationship. So I don't think we're out there with our business cards throwing them out on the corner trying to find people."

"I've talked about my affinity for Japanese studios and the thinking back in the day when we had more games in Japan created as part of our first-party. I'm excited when the deal closes to spend more time with Tango (Gameworks) and the work that they're doing. So it's an area I'm interested in, but no, I don't think. That's not accurate."

According to reports, Ubisoft is currently dealing with a potential hostage situation at their Montreal studios.

Incident started at around 1:30PM today and appears to have been a robbery attempt that quickly turned into a hostage situation based on reports from local media.

Quote:

Originally Posted by Ars Technica
A potential hostage situation is reportedly taking place at the building in which game developer Ubisoft's Montreal office is housed.

A group of suspects are reportedly holding tens of people hostage at Ubisoft Montreal, according to local (French-language) media outlet LCN. The situation reportedly began around 1:30pm Eastern Time.

Montreal police confirmed that there is an "ongoing police operation" at the intersection where Ubisoft Montreal sits, adding, "We ask people to avoid the area. The SPVM is currently validating information and more details will follow."

Montreal mayor Valérie Plante confirmed that her office is coordinating with the police and monitoring the situation and echoed the police's request for everyone to avoid the area.

According to Radio-Canada (story in French), police were dispatched to the scene following a 911 call reporting a robbery in a nearby commercial building.

Live-streamed footage from an LCN helicopter showed a group of people together on the roof deck of the building behind a makeshift barricade seemingly constructed of folding tables leaning against the access door. Developer Eric Pope confirmed in a Tweet that the individuals on the roof were indeed Ubisoft employees, saying, "This is insane. This is my team on the roof."

THQ Nordic recently denied rumors of them currently working on a remake of TimeSplitters 2.

The rumor originated from an Easter egg discovered in their recently released SpellForce 3: Fallen God game involving one of the merchants in the game who talks about being willing to selling a copy of Timesplitters 2 to the player.

That led to people speculating THQ Nordic is currently working on a remake of the game since the same merchant also sells other games that THQ Nordic worked on in the past.

Quote:

Originally Posted by Destructoid
THQ Nordic set tongues wagging this weekend, after an Easter egg in RPG SpellForce 3: Fallen God appeared to hint at an incoming Timesplitters 2 remake. The publisher has since peed on the parade, however, confirming that the reference was just a cheeky joke.

Players journeying through the continent of Urgath came across a particularly shady merchant who, among their wares, is willing to sell you the highly wish-listed remake of the classic 2002 shooter sequel. The same merchant also sells you "canceled" games such as Gothic and BioMutant - both of which have had lengthy development periods at THQ Nordic.

This didn't stop fans on the internet from proclaiming the appearance of the hypothetical remake as an official confirmation, which is apparently not the case at all. Speaking to Eurogamer, THQ Nordic has confirmed that the Timesplitters 2 reference is "just an innocent Easter egg" notably available from "a character known especially for not telling the truth."
